Output 661db277c161f75d6b495ef10f3fcc4deda85acb0ff29c869e836dbe0106fc7e:0

value
197880
script pubkey
OP_0 OP_PUSHBYTES_32 f8d07f8ddd64cc020b343850e273b9680d60b75967551a0422f29754506aedb4
address
bc1qlrg8lrwavnxqyze58pgwyuaedqxkpd6eva235ppz72t4g5r2ak6qasgr5t
transaction
661db277c161f75d6b495ef10f3fcc4deda85acb0ff29c869e836dbe0106fc7e
confirmations
120753
spent
true